PORTRAIT OF DA VINCIPLATE VIROYAL LIBRARY, TURIN


It is regretable that we have no portrait of Leonardo in that wonderful youthful beauty which all his contemporaries agree to extol. "His figure," says the anonymous biographer, "was beautifully proportioned, he usually wore a rose-colored coat and long hose, and his hair fell in luxuriant curls as far as his waist." The only authentic likeness we have of him, however, is the red-chalk drawing here reproduced, executed bv his own hand during the last years of his life, when the character of sage and philosopher had fully imprinted itself upon the majestic face.
